Description | This package will be useful to you if you own a Texas Instruments calculator and want to use one of the following link cables : o official "black cable" from Texas Instruments (BlackLink) o home-made serial link o home-made parallel cable o official GraphLink USB from Texas Instruments (SilverLink) . This package contains the sources of the drivers, which you need to compile before using it. Please read /usr/share/doc/tidev-source/README.Debian for more informations on how to achieve that. . You must have the parport driver built either in your kernel or as a module to use the tipar driver. You need a kernel with the USB core to use the tiglusb driver. . You'll also need a linking software such as TiLP to communicate with your calculator. |
